7.3 Bit Image Graphics (1)

 

1.640 dots/line graphics

 

2.Command “ESC” “V”(N1) (N2)

 

3.Hexadecimal Data  <1B><5G><n1><n2>

 

4.Function

This is a four byte command which sets up the bit image graphics mode. The two 

bytes (n1.n2) are the ASCII presentation of the number of dot lines to be printed in 

the graphic mode. The size of the printing dot is 0.125 mm by 0.130 mm. The number 

of transmission data bytes is specified by (n1). (n2).

(Total data bytes)=(80 bytes) x (n1) (n2)

7.4 Bit Image Graphics (2)

 

1.248 dots/line graphics

 

2.Commands “ESC” “K” (N1) (N2) 

 

3.Hexadecimal Data <1B><4B><n1><n2>

 

4.Function

This is a four bytes command which sets up the bit image graphic mode. The two 

bytes (n1.n2) are the ASCII presentation of the number of dot lines to be printed in 

the graphic. The size of the printing dot is enlarged to 0.375 mm by 0.390 mm. The 

number of transmission data bytes is specified by (n1).(n2).

(Total data bytes)=(31 bytes) x (n1) (n2)
